LI Guang-kuo, ZHAO Wen, LIU Yong. The effect of high-level of glucose on ghrelin expression in human umbilical vein endothelial cells[J]. Tianjin Med J, 2017, 45(6): 576-579.
Abstract: Objective To investigate the influence of high- level of glucose on the expression of ghrelin in human umbilical vein endothelial cells (HUVECs). Methods After 12 h glucose free culturing, the effects of different concentrations of glucose and different incubation times on expressions of ghrelin were observed in HUVECs. (1) The cells were treated with 0, 5, 10, 15, 20 mmol/L glucose for 2 h, then ghrelin mRNA expression levels were detected by RT-PCR, and the protein levels of ghrelin were detected by ELISA. (2) The cells were treated with 10 mmol/L glucose for 0, 0.5, 1, 2, 6, 12 hours, ghrelin mRNA and protein levels were detected respectively. Results (1) The expression levels of ghrelin mRNA and protein decreased along with increased glucose concentrations, which showed no obvious changes when the glucose was above 15 mmol/L. (2) The expression levels of ghrelin mRNA and protein decreased with the prolonged incubation time. But more than 6 h culturing time showed no further effect on reducing the expression level of ghrelin. Conclusion High levels of glucose can inhibit the expression level of ghrelin, which may be one of the mechanisms of atherosclerosis.
